About This Novel
When he woke up, physics tyrant Lin Chen became a little orphan in the Holy Soul Village. Next to him was Tang San, who was only three years old and had clear eyes. Being familiar with the original work, he broke into a cold sweat - the child in front of him had not yet been led astray by the "master's" theory, nor had he turned into the double standard "pure and pure". Everything is still too late! So, while other children were still playing in the mud, Lin Chen had already taken out "The Analects of Confucius" and began to teach the future Poseidon the first lesson: "The Master said: Don't do to others what you don't want others to do to you..." When his martial soul awakened at the age of six, Lin Chen held the [Kyushu Sword] that symbolized his homeland, but there was a blood-colored pupil from another world [Sharingan] hidden in his eyes. Twin martial souls, innately full of soul power. And Tang San's Blue Silver Grass, under the guidance of his "Scientific Concept of Martial Spirit Development", quietly turned to a new path of "equal emphasis on life and control". "Xiao San, the power of a soul master is not to conquer, but to protect." "The master's theory? That's just a glimpse of the leopard. Today, I will teach you what the real 'spirit dynamics' is!" When the blue silver grass blooms with the golden light of compassion, when the Haotian Hammer wields the weight of the benevolent; When the bloody pupils evolve and reincarnate, reflecting the fire of civilization... Lin Chen looked at Tang San, the Confucian sage who was as gentle as jade and caring about the world, and then glanced at the furious master and the unrecognizable Wuhun Palace, and smiled slightly: "This Douluo has the right taste."
